Understanding Your 2021 MINI Electric Hatchback’s Efficiency

The 2021 MINI Electric Hatchback is powered by a 32.6 kWh lithium-ion battery pack paired with a 181-horsepower electric motor. It offers an EPA-estimated range of approximately 110 miles on a full charge, making it ideal for urban commuting and short trips. However, real-world range can vary depending on driving conditions, climate, and your driving style. By understanding how different factors affect your MINI’s energy use, you can make informed decisions that help optimize fuel efficiency and extend your driving distance between charges.

Practical Tips to Maximize Your MINI Electric’s Efficiency

  • Drive Smoothly and Predictively: One of the easiest ways to conserve battery power is to avoid sudden acceleration and aggressive braking. Smooth, gradual throttle inputs help maintain steady energy consumption, while anticipating traffic flow allows you to adjust speed accordingly, reducing unnecessary energy drain. Acceleration from a stop should be gentle, and try to maintain a consistent speed when possible. This approach not only improves efficiency but also enhances passenger comfort.
  • Utilize Regenerative Braking Effectively: The MINI Electric is equipped with a regenerative braking system that recovers kinetic energy during deceleration and converts it back into electrical energy to recharge the battery. To maximize this benefit, ease off the accelerator pedal early when approaching stops or slowing down, rather than relying solely on the brake pedal. This technique, sometimes referred to as “one-pedal driving,” can significantly increase your overall driving range by recapturing energy that would otherwise be lost as heat.
  • Maintain Optimal Tire Pressure: Proper tire inflation is crucial for reducing rolling resistance and improving overall vehicle efficiency. Underinflated tires increase friction, causing the motor to work harder and consume more energy. Check your tire pressures regularly—at least once a month and before long trips—and inflate them to the manufacturer’s recommended levels, which can be found on the driver’s side door jamb or in the owner’s manual. Additionally, consider using low rolling resistance tires designed specifically for electric vehicles to further optimize efficiency.
  • Limit Use of Climate Control Systems: Heating and air conditioning can significantly impact your MINI Electric’s battery range because they draw power directly from the battery. In colder weather, the electric heater consumes extra energy, while air conditioning in hot climates can also reduce range. To minimize energy consumption, pre-condition your vehicle while it’s still plugged in, warming or cooling the cabin before driving. Use seat heaters instead of cabin heaters when possible, as they use less energy. Additionally, parking in shaded or covered areas can help reduce the need for air conditioning during summer months.
  • Plan Efficient Routes and Avoid Traffic Congestion: Route planning is an often overlooked but effective way to improve electric vehicle efficiency. Using GPS navigation apps that provide real-time traffic updates can help you avoid stop-and-go traffic, which tends to drain the battery faster. Additionally, try to select routes that avoid steep hills or mountainous terrain, as climbing requires more power and reduces range. Whenever possible, choose flatter, less congested roads and consider timing your drives to avoid rush hours.
  • Minimize Excess Weight and Drag: Carrying unnecessary cargo or accessories can add weight and increase aerodynamic drag, both of which reduce efficiency. Remove roof racks, bike carriers, or other external attachments when not in use. Also, avoid carrying heavy items in the trunk that aren’t needed for your trip. Keeping your MINI as light as possible helps the electric motor operate more efficiently and extends your driving range.
  • Use Eco Mode and Other Efficiency Features: The 2021 MINI Electric Hatchback offers selectable driving modes that adjust the vehicle’s throttle response, regenerative braking intensity, and climate control settings to favor efficiency. Engaging Eco Mode can help you maximize range by optimizing power delivery and encouraging conservative driving habits. Additionally, familiarize yourself with the vehicle’s onboard energy consumption display and range prediction tools to monitor your driving efficiency in real time.

Regular Maintenance and Software Updates

Maintaining your MINI Electric in optimal condition is essential for sustaining efficiency and performance over time. While electric vehicles generally require less maintenance than internal combustion engine cars, there are still important tasks that contribute to long-term reliability and energy conservation:

  • Battery Health Monitoring: Regular battery health checks at authorized MINI service centers can detect potential issues early and ensure the battery is performing optimally. Proper battery management helps maintain capacity and prevents premature degradation, which can negatively impact range.
  • Software Updates: MINI periodically releases software updates that improve vehicle systems, including battery management, motor control, and infotainment. Keeping your vehicle’s software up to date ensures you benefit from the latest efficiency enhancements and bug fixes.
  • Tire Rotations and Wheel Alignment: Routine tire rotations promote even tire wear, which helps maintain consistent rolling resistance and handling characteristics. Additionally, ensuring your wheels are properly aligned reduces drag and prevents uneven tire wear, both of which can affect range.
  • Brake System Inspection: Although regenerative braking reduces wear on traditional brake components, periodic inspections are still necessary to ensure all braking systems function correctly and safely.
  • Cabin Air Filter Replacement: A clean cabin air filter allows the HVAC system to operate efficiently, reducing the energy needed for climate control.

Leveraging Technology for Enhanced Efficiency

The 2021 MINI Electric Hatchback is equipped with several technological features designed to support efficient driving:

  • Energy Consumption Display: The vehicle’s instrument cluster and infotainment system provide real-time feedback on energy use, including consumption per mile and regenerative braking recovery. Monitoring these displays can help you adjust your driving style to maximize efficiency.
  • Trip Planner and Route Optimization: MINI Connected services include trip planning tools that consider charging station locations, traffic patterns, and route elevation changes to optimize your journey for efficiency.
  • Remote Climate Control: Using the MINI app, you can remotely pre-condition your car’s cabin temperature while the vehicle is still charging. This feature reduces battery load during driving and improves comfort without sacrificing range.
  • Charging Management: Scheduling charging during off-peak electricity hours and using fast chargers appropriately can enhance battery longevity and reduce energy costs. Avoid frequently using rapid DC fast charging for daily top-ups, as slower Level 2 charging is gentler on the battery.

Adapting to Seasonal Changes

Electric vehicle efficiency can vary significantly with seasonal temperature fluctuations. Cold weather reduces battery capacity and increases the energy required for cabin heating, while hot weather can increase air conditioning demands. Here are some seasonal tips for maintaining optimal efficiency:

  • Winter Tips: Park indoors or in a garage to keep the battery warmer. Use seat heaters instead of cabin heaters when possible. Pre-condition the vehicle while plugged in to heat the cabin and battery before driving. Keep tires properly inflated, as cold temperatures reduce tire pressure.
  • Summer Tips: Use sunshades and park in shaded areas to reduce cabin heat buildup. Pre-cool the cabin while charging to minimize air conditioning use during driving. Keep windows closed at high speeds to reduce aerodynamic drag.
